Output 3af0bde1094589bee305cd073ddeaed7f660820aad59c5cc9db51e124a132a2e:2

value
39745230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5cdc6ef5738595fee8ddbde83bb9c486aaf28a5 OP_EQUAL
address
3KiuYydVmFGz2oCot8eNCSg9KUhQb2haqY
transaction
3af0bde1094589bee305cd073ddeaed7f660820aad59c5cc9db51e124a132a2e
spent
true